The conditional probability of households participation in improved agricultural technology use is estimated using a Logistic Regression model. However, age of farmers was found not to significantly affect adoption of soil-improving practices in Ghana [21].Similar to our results, family size and size of cultivated land were found to positively affect agricultural technology use in Ghana [44].Likewise, availability/endowment of farm assets positively influence the decision to adopt Sustainable Rice Intensification (SRI) in India [38] and rainwater harvesting technologies in Rwanda [45]. It requires conceptualizing and answering the tough question: what would have happened to participants of a program/an intervention had they not participated in it? Referred to as the fundamental problem of causal inference or fundamental evaluation problem [23], this is a serious issue since an individual can only be in a state of either participating or not participating in the program at a given time [9; 39].
